Robert F. Byrnes Russian and East European Institute
● OpenThe Robert F. Byrnes Russian and East European Institute, located at 355 North Eagleson Avenue in Bloomington, Indiana, is a part of the prestigious Indiana University Bloomington. As a part of the Hamilton Lugar School of Global and International Studies, the institute offers a range of programs to gain a broad understanding of the Russian/East European world region, while also providing opportunities for specialized expertise. Students can choose from various degree programs, including options to combine their master's degree with a degree from one of eight professional schools, or work towards a Ph.D. in the field. The institute also offers summer language learning classes for several languages in the region. The Robert F. Byrnes Russian and East European Institute has been designated as one of the U.S. Department of Education-funded Title VI National Resource/FLAS Centers for Russia and Eastern Europe, providing students with funding opportunities for studying and research abroad, as well as conference travel. The institute also has an active outreach program that serves various institutions and organizations, and the Russian Studies Workshop focuses on training the next generation of social scientists. With a strong focus on research and education, the institute is a leading institution in the field of Russian and East European studies.

Department of East Asian Languages and Cultures
● OpenThe Department of East Asian Languages and Cultures at Indiana University Bloomington, located at 355 Eagleson Avenue, is part of the prestigious Hamilton Lugar School of Global and International Studies. With a focus on the languages, cultures, and histories of China, Japan, and South Korea, the department offers a wide range of courses for undergraduate and graduate students interested in various career paths such as government, business, journalism, academia, and the arts. Students can study Chinese (Mandarin), Japanese, and Korean at all levels of language proficiency, as well as delve into topics such as contemporary politics, literature, history, religion, and ancient philosophy of East Asia. The department also supports a Language Flagship program in Chinese, allowing students to achieve professional-level proficiency alongside their major and spend a fifth year in China for further immersion.
